Robyn BrownfromSister Wivesmay have been a great wife to Kody Brown, but she wasn’t a good friend toMeri Brown. The Brown family saga began in the 1990s when Kody married his first three wives, Meri, Janelle, and Christine Brown. He waited nearly two decades before marrying his fourth wife, Robyn, in 2010. Over the years,Robyn had difficulty bonding with the family, except for Meri. Likewise,Meri also formed a strong friendship with Robyn, as she didn’t have the best relationship with Kody’s other two wives, Christine and Janelle.
Robyn and Meri started as good friends and confidants to each other. They shared many personal details, especially those related to their marriages to Kody. They relied on each other for nearly ten years, sharing some of their sweetest moments on TV. In 2020, Kody became more distant than ever from his other wives. He chose to stay with Robyn during the COVID-19 pandemic, which led to his other wives divorcing him.Kody’s divorces also had an impact on Robyn, as she lost touch with Meri.She felt distraught as Meri moved away from herand Kody.

Over the months, Robyn and Meri have shared details about their current relationship status. In a recent confessional, Meri shared her perspective in front of the cameras, stating that sheno longer has the same bond with Robynas before. Meri explained, “We were very close. And then it started, there was a divide.” Meri’s close friend, Jenn Sullivan, provided further context andaccused Robyn of being a fake friend to Meri, claiming Robyn acted as if she were Meri’s best friend, only to ignore her and hurt her feelings.
